Who is Folorunsho Alakija?
Folorunsho Alakija needs no introduction in the world stage. She is a 73-year-old billionaire, Executive Vice Chairman of Famfa Oil, and philanthropist of note.
She founded Famfa Oil, Nigerian company with a major stake in OML 127, a highly lucrative oil block in the Agbami deep-water oilfield.
Forbes ranked her 87th most powerful woman in the world in 2015, and estimated her net worth to be $1 billion in 2020.
Alakija family is one of the the wealthiest family in Nigeria. In 2004 Folorunsho Alakija started a small fellowship in her home named Rose of Sharon Glorious Ministry International.
